* [PATCH v1 3/4] Acceptance test: provides new functions
2020-02-14 14:52 [PATCH v1 0/4] Extension of migration tests Oksana Vohchana
2020-02-14 14:52 ` [PATCH v1 1/4] Acceptance test: add address as param Oksana Vohchana
2020-02-14 14:52 ` [PATCH v1 2/4] Acceptance test: EXEC migration Oksana Vohchana
@ 2020-02-14 14:52 ` Oksana Vohchana
2020-02-21 18:31 ` Wainer dos Santos Moschetta
2020-02-14 14:52 ` [PATCH v1 4/4] Acceptance test: provides to use RDMA transport for migration Oksana Vohchana
3 siblings, 1 reply; 10+ messages in thread
From: Oksana Vohchana @ 2020-02-14 14:52 UTC (permalink / raw)
To: qemu-devel; +Cc: philmd, wainersm, crosa
Adds functions to check if service RDMA is enabled and gets the interface
where it was configured
Signed-off-by: Oksana Vohchana <ovoshcha@redhat.com>
---
tests/acceptance/migration.py | 17 +++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 17 insertions(+)
diff --git a/tests/acceptance/migration.py b/tests/acceptance/migration.py
index 8209dcf71d..bbd88f8dda 100644
--- a/tests/acceptance/migration.py
+++ b/tests/acceptance/migration.py
@@ -11,12 +11,16 @@
import tempfile
+import re
+import netifaces
from avocado_qemu import Test
from avocado import skipUnless
from avocado.utils import network
from avocado.utils import wait
from avocado.utils.path import find_command
+from avocado.utils import service
+from avocado.utils import process
class Migration(Test):
@@ -58,6 +62,19 @@ class Migration(Test):
self.cancel('Failed to find a free port')
return port
+ def _if_rdma_enable(self):
+ rdma_stat = service.ServiceManager()
+ rdma = rdma_stat.status('rdma')
+ return rdma
+
+ def _get_ip_rdma(self):
+ get_ip_rdma = process.run('rdma link show').stdout.decode()
+ for line in get_ip_rdma.split('\n'):
+ if re.search(r"ACTIVE", line):
+ interface = line.split(" ")[-2]
+ ip = netifaces.ifaddresses(interface)[netifaces.AF_INET][0]['addr']
+ return ip
+
def test_migration_with_tcp_localhost(self):
dest_uri = 'tcp:localhost:%u' % self._get_free_port()

* [PATCH v1 4/4] Acceptance test: provides to use RDMA transport for migration
2020-02-14 14:52 [PATCH v1 0/4] Extension of migration tests Oksana Vohchana
` (2 preceding siblings ...)
2020-02-14 14:52 ` [PATCH v1 3/4] Acceptance test: provides new functions Oksana Vohchana
@ 2020-02-14 14:52 ` Oksana Vohchana
3 siblings, 0 replies; 10+ messages in thread
From: Oksana Vohchana @ 2020-02-14 14:52 UTC (permalink / raw)
To: qemu-devel; +Cc: philmd, wainersm, crosa
Adds test for RDMA migration check
Signed-off-by: Oksana Vohchana <ovoshcha@redhat.com>
---
tests/acceptance/migration.py | 8 ++++++++
1 file changed, 8 insertions(+)
diff --git a/tests/acceptance/migration.py b/tests/acceptance/migration.py
index bbd88f8dda..c0a3031e67 100644
--- a/tests/acceptance/migration.py
+++ b/tests/acceptance/migration.py
@@ -94,3 +94,11 @@ class Migration(Test):
dest_uri = 'exec:nc -l localhost %u' % free_port
src_uri = 'exec:nc localhost %u' % free_port
self.do_migrate(dest_uri, src_uri)
+
+ @skipUnless(_if_rdma_enable(None), "Unit rdma.service could not be found")
+ @skipUnless(_get_ip_rdma(None), 'RoCE(RDMA) service or interface not configured')
+ def test_migration_with_rdma_localhost(self):
+ ip = self._get_ip_rdma()
+ free_port = self._get_free_port(address=ip)
+ dest_uri = 'rdma:%s:%u' % (ip, free_port)
+ self.do_migrate(dest_uri)

* Re: [PATCH v1 3/4] Acceptance test: provides new functions
2020-02-14 14:52 ` [PATCH v1 3/4] Acceptance test: provides new functions Oksana Vohchana
@ 2020-02-21 18:31 ` Wainer dos Santos Moschetta
2020-02-24 16:23 ` Oksana Voshchana
0 siblings, 1 reply; 10+ messages in thread
From: Wainer dos Santos Moschetta @ 2020-02-21 18:31 UTC (permalink / raw)
To: Oksana Vohchana, qemu-devel; +Cc: philmd, crosa
Hi Oksana,
On 2/14/20 12:52 PM, Oksana Vohchana wrote:
> Adds functions to check if service RDMA is enabled and gets the interface
> where it was configured
>
> Signed-off-by: Oksana Vohchana <ovoshcha@redhat.com>
> ---
> tests/acceptance/migration.py | 17 +++++++++++++++++
> 1 file changed, 17 insertions(+)
>
> diff --git a/tests/acceptance/migration.py b/tests/acceptance/migration.py
> index 8209dcf71d..bbd88f8dda 100644
> --- a/tests/acceptance/migration.py
> +++ b/tests/acceptance/migration.py
> @@ -11,12 +11,16 @@
>
>
> import tempfile
> +import re
> +import netifaces
Since netifaces isn't a standard Python library that import might fail.
The tests dependencies are listed in tests/requirements.txt, and
installed in the environment created by `make check-acceptance`. If you
want to ensure the test behaves well even when executed manually (i.e.
not via `make check-acceptance`), you can add runtime checks as can be
seen in tests/acceptance/machine_m68k_nextcube.py
> from avocado_qemu import Test
> from avocado import skipUnless
>
> from avocado.utils import network
> from avocado.utils import wait
> from avocado.utils.path import find_command
> +from avocado.utils import service
> +from avocado.utils import process
>
>
> class Migration(Test):
> @@ -58,6 +62,19 @@ class Migration(Test):
> self.cancel('Failed to find a free port')
> return port
>
> + def _if_rdma_enable(self):
> + rdma_stat = service.ServiceManager()
> + rdma = rdma_stat.status('rdma')
> + return rdma
Above function is used on patch04, but actually I don't think it needs
to check this service for RoCE. It would be needed if it was using the
rxe_cfg to configure the rdma link. Or am I missing something?
> +
> + def _get_ip_rdma(self):
> + get_ip_rdma = process.run('rdma link show').stdout.decode()
> + for line in get_ip_rdma.split('\n'):
> + if re.search(r"ACTIVE", line):
> + interface = line.split(" ")[-2]
> + ip = netifaces.ifaddresses(interface)[netifaces.AF_INET][0]['addr']
> + return ip
> +
I suggest that it explicitly returns None if none is found.
